Behavior and other notes: Adult male Field Sparrow singing diurnal songs from a Black Locust at the edge of a walking path. He is countersinging with another male Field Sparrow that is some distance off. Recording Time: 0638 (UTC -4). Temperature 1.1C. Habitat: Eastern Deciduous Forest, open fields, roadside. Distance to sound source: 9.5-11 meters. Specific location: Antietam National Battlefield, Smoketown Road at Mumma Farm Lane, Washington Co., MD. Lat/Log: 39.478732, -77.7435988 Elevation 134 meters.
